5 The Babylonians Prominent form the 19th-16th Century BCE
King of Babylon conquered most of Mesopotamia

6 Relief of Hammurabi and the god Shamash
Who was Hammurabi? Member of the Amorite dynasty King of Babylon from BCE United all of Mesopotamia under the Babylonian Empire Image retrieved from Relief of Hammurabi and the god Shamash

7 The Babylonians Code of Hammurabi used to justify empire and ensure consistent laws for the future Display common set of beliefs Created the basis of Western Astronomy Led to astrology

8 Hammurabi’s Code Laws for Babylonian society
Tool to unify expanding empire “That the strong might not injure the weak” Allowed everyone to know the rules

9 Hittites Became prominent from the 17th-12th century
Area was rich in iron Gave a huge advantage in warfare, agriculture, and trade Use of iron spread by Hittite trade, military expansion, and pastoral groups

10 Hittites Had king, with aristocrats that ruled specific parts of the government independently These aristocrats essentially ruled their specific regions Helped develop the chariot

11 Assyrians Prominent from the 14th -7th Cent
Began building an empire in the 10th Century BCE an empire Learned about iron from Hittites Military was the most important part of society and strength justified empire Terrorized enemies and subjects

15 Assyrians Contributions Began to collapse 7th Century BCE Government
Divided empire into provinces with appointed governors from newly created elite social class Built roads for military, postal services, and trade Assyrians were the first people to truly document and study history Introduced the first ever cavalry Began to collapse 7th Century BCE

16

17 Phoenicians 16th -7th Cent BCE -north of Palestine on Mediterranean coast Made of non-unified city-sates Engaged in long distance trade Master sailors Traded in cedar and purple dyed Cloths(royal color)

18

19 Phoenicians Established colonies in the Mediterranean via trade
Created and spread a phonetic alphabet Lead to the creation of the Greek Alphabet among others
